angularjs - 如何只允许小数点前三个数字和小数点后两个数字。有这个正则表达式吗?
问题描述
只能允许 0.00 到 100.00 之间的数字。该数字也可以不带小数点。我正在尝试使用这个正则表达式,
/^[1-9][0-9]{0,2}(?:,?[0-9]{3}){0,3}(?:\.[0-9]{1,2})?$/
但这允许小数点前超过 3 个数字。尝试在 Angular js 的 ng-pattern 中使用正则表达式。
解决方案
推荐阅读
- nativescript - RadDataForm 有完整的示例吗?
- python - 为什么我的 launch.json 中出现“不允许使用属性 pythonPath”?
- mysql - MYSQL:1265 列的数据被截断?
- android - 通过 USB 和包安装程序更新 Android Things 应用程序
- c++ - 密码算法问题
- php - 淡出 php 中出现异常时显示的 div
- python-3.x - 在python中将msg转换为pdf
- android - 为什么 childFragmentManager.getBackStackEntryCount() 总是 0?
- c++ - int main (int argc, char** argv) 在 Cpp 中不起作用
- sql - postgreSQL RETURNING 子句 VS Microsoft SQL Server